§ 160.077-5 Incorporation by reference.

(a) Certain material is incorporated by reference into this part with the approval of the Director of the Federal Register in accordance with 5 U.S.C. 552(a). To enforce any edition other than that specified in paragraph (b) of this section, the Coast Guard must publish a notice of change in the Federal Register and make the material available to the public. All approved material is on file at the Coast Guard Headquarters. Contact Commandant (CG-ENG), Attn: Office of Design and Engineering Systems, U.S. Coast Guard Stop 7509, 2703 Martin Luther King Jr. Avenue, SE., Washington, DC 20593-7509. You may also contact the National Archives and Records Administration (NARA). For information on the availability of this material at NARA, call 202-741-6030, or go to: http://www.archives.gov/federal_register/code_of_federal_regulations/ibr_locations.html. All material is available from the sources listed below.

(b) ASTM International, 100 Barr Harbor Drive, P.O. Box C700, West Conshohocken, PA 19428-2959, 877-909-2786, http://www.astm.org.

(1) ASTM B 117-97, Standard Practice for Operating Salt Spray (Fog) Apparatus, into § 160.077-11.

(2) ASTM D 751-95, Standard Test Methods for Coated Fabrics, incorporation by reference approved for § 160.077-19.

(3) ASTM D1434-82 (Reapproved 2009) ε1, Standard Test Method for Determining Gas Permeability Characteristics of Plastic Film and Sheeting (approved May 1, 2009), incorporation by reference approved for § 160.077-19.

(c) DLA Document Services, 700 Robbins Avenue, Building 4/D, Philadelphia, PA 19111-5094, 215-697-6396, http://assistdocs.com.

(1) In Federal Test Method Standard No. 191 the following test methods:

(i) Method 5100, Strength and Elongation, Breaking of Woven Cloth; Grab Method.

(ii) Method 5132, Strength of Cloth, Tearing; Falling-Pendulum Method.

(iii) Method 5134, Strength of Cloth, Tearing; Tongue Method.

(iv) Method 5804.1, Weathering Resistance of Cloth; Accelerated Weathering Method.

(v) Method 5762, Mildew Resistance of Textile Materials; Soil Burial Method.

(2) Federal Standard No. 751, Stitches, Seams, and Stitching.

(3) MIL-L-24611(SH), Life Preserver Support Package for Life Preserver, MK 4.

(d) National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) (formerly National Bureau of Standards), 100 Bureau Drive, Stop 1070, Gaithersburg, MD 20899-1070, 301-975-6478, http://www.nist.gov.

(1) “The Universal Color Language” and “The Color Names Dictionary” in Color: Universal Language and Dictionary of Names, National Institute of Standards Special Publication 440.

(2) [Reserved]

(e) Underwriters Laboratories Inc. (UL), 12 Laboratory Drive, Research Triangle Park, NC 27709-3995, 919-549-1400, http://www.ul.com.

(1) UL 1191, Components for Personal Flotation Devices.

(2) UL 1517, Standard for Hybrid Personal Flotation Devices (November 12, 1984), incorporation by reference approved for 46 CFR 160.077-5(e)(2); 160.077-11(a)(5)(ii) and(g)(1); 160.077-15(b)(12); 160.077-17(b)(9); 160.077-19(a)(5) and (b)(1) through (18); 160.077-21(c)(1) through (5); 160.077-23(h)(4) through (7); 160.077-27(e)(1) and (4); and 160.077-29(c)(5), (7), and (9), and (d)(1) and (5).
